Tree operation
WebWhen any operation is performed on the tree, we want our tree to be balanced so that all the operations like searching, insertion, deletion, etc., take less time, and all these operations will have the time complexity of log 2 n. The red-black tree is a self-balancing binary search tree. WebNov 16, 2024 · A binary search tree (BST) adds these two characteristics: Each node has a maximum of up to two children. For each node, the values of its left descendent nodes are …
Tree operation
Did you know?
WebIn discrete mathematics, tree rotation is an operation on a binary tree that changes the structure without interfering with the order of the elements. A tree rotation moves one … Webto be replaced by the most suitable specimen. In an area where new construction requires removal. Fawn Creek Tree Removal can help you remove trees or talk to you on a tree that …
WebNov 23, 2024 · The steps to traverse the binary tree in preorder method is given below. 1. Process the root. The preorder traversal starts from the root node and process (Print) the root node data. 2. Traverse the left sub-tree in preorder. After traversing the root node, preorder method traverse the left sub-tree. Now the left sub-tree is the root of its own ... WebOct 7, 2024 · Steps to Calculate Gini impurity for a split. Calculate Gini impurity for sub-nodes, using the formula subtracting the sum of the square of probability for success and failure from one. 1- (p²+q²) where p =P (Success) & q=P (Failure) Calculate Gini for split using the weighted Gini score of each node of that split.
WebJan 20, 2024 · We use an operation called splitChild() that is used to split a child of a node. See the following diagram to understand split. In the following diagram, child y of x is … Following are the important terms with respect to tree. 1. Path− Path refers to the sequence of nodes along the edges of a tree. 2. Root− The node at the top of the tree is called root. There is only one root per tree and one path from the root node to any node. 3. Parent− Any node except the root node has one edge … See more Binary Search tree exhibits a special behavior. A node's left child must have a value less than its parent's value and the node's right child must have a value greater than its parent … See more The basic operations that can be performed on a binary search tree data structure, are the following − 1. Insert− Inserts an element in a tree/create a tree. 2. Search− Searches … See more The code to write a tree node would be similar to what is given below. It has a data part and references to its left and right child nodes. In a tree, all nodes share common construct. See more The very first insertion creates the tree. Afterwards, whenever an element is to be inserted, first locate its proper location. Start searching from … See more
WebJul 28, 2024 · A tree is a hierarchical data structure that contains a collection of nodes connected via edges so that each node has a value …
WebThus, there are two types of skewed binary tree: left-skewed binary tree and right-skewed binary tree. Skewed Binary Tree. 6. Balanced Binary Tree. It is a type of binary tree in which the difference between the height of the left and the right subtree for each node is either 0 or 1. Balanced Binary Tree. monitored unsupervised and signal learningWebNov 23, 2024 · The steps to traverse the binary tree in preorder method is given below. 1. Process the root. The preorder traversal starts from the root node and process (Print) the … monitored vs non monitored safety edgeWebThe operation tree is traversed, evaluating subexpressions at the leaves of the tree, and then combining their results when evaluating the subexpressions at the appropriate branches … monitored through changes in the hctWebRed-Black tree is a self-balancing binary search tree in which each node contains an extra bit for denoting the color of the node, either red or black. In this tutorial, you will understand the working of various operations of a … monitored systemsWebYou can find vacation rentals by owner (RBOs), and other popular Airbnb-style properties in Fawn Creek. Places to stay near Fawn Creek are 198.14 ft² on average, with prices … monitored urine testmonitored syllablesWebThe AVL tree structuring is implemented with the three basic data structure operations, namely search, insert and delete. Balance Factor = height (left-subtree) − height (right-subtree) E.g., Consider the following trees. In the above example, the height of right sub-tree = 2 and left =3 thus BF= 2 that is <=1 thus tree is said to be balanced. monitor edu phone number